Manifest Pilot Review- The Koalition

Dana Abercrombie from The Koalition says:

"Manifest is painfully unoriginal and literally laughable as it shoves down your throat its “everything is connected” storyline. With the right script, actors and score (even the music is overly dramatic) Manifest could have easily been intriguing enough for me to want to watch the second episode. Instead, there’s no reason for me to be attached to any of these characters nor their journeys because not once does the show allow us to connect with a character. Instead, we’re treated to scenes of actors screaming their emotions with cringe-worthy dialogue. Its interesting concept is further harmed by a drawn-out lecture that explains everything that has happened as if it keeps forgetting its own plot."
